How do Jamaica and Singapore compare on GDP?
Jamaica has a GDP of $19.9 billion, while Singapore has $547.4 billion. Singapore leads on this indicator.
How do Jamaica and Singapore compare on GDP per Capita?
Jamaica has a GDP per Capita of $7,019.746, while Singapore has $90,674.067. Singapore leads on this indicator.
How do Jamaica and Singapore compare on Population?
Jamaica has a Population of 2.8 million, while Singapore has 6.0 million. they are comparable on this indicator.
How do Jamaica and Singapore compare on Life Expectancy?
Jamaica has a Life Expectancy of 71.5, while Singapore has 82.9. Singapore leads on this indicator.
How do Jamaica and Singapore compare on GDP Growth?
Jamaica has a GDP Growth of -0.7%, while Singapore has 4.4%. Singapore leads on this indicator.
